Leaders High School
School Overview
Leaders High School is a public school located in Brooklyn, New York. It is a school in New York City Geographic District #21 district.
According to the New York state assessment result, more than 50% of students are proficient in Math learning and about 92% of students are proficient in English/language arts learning.
It has 347 students through grade 9 to 12. The students to teacher ratio is 13 to 1 where a total of 27 teachers are teaching for the school.
Advanced Placement Programs
Leaders High School offers 6 advanced placement (AP) programs. Total 58 students are enrolled in at least one (1) AP programs. 119 students are participating the SAT and/or ACT test program at Leaders High School.
